Original January 1925 New England Printer Volume II, Number 1
Condition: Fine, 9" x 12" tall, blue covers, 48 pages Boston, Mass. with Black and White Illustrations
1925 Advertisements

What is the Outlook for 1925?

Envelope Industry with 12 small photos of industry players, machines and buildings

Outlook for Trade Composition by Cecil H. Wrightson

Rollers - Past and Present by Claude M. Sweet

Christmas Cards Current Typography by A.F.M. with 9 Christmas Card Illustrations
Examples 1925Typothetae of New England

Graphic Arts Industrial Federation

Photo of Tudor Press Christmas Feast Boston, Mass December 18, 1924

Photo of Boston Mail C. Christmas Party

Photo of W.E.Crosby watching for Santa Claus - George E. Crosby Company - Boston, Mass.

Photo and article of Bowling League by Herbert B. Waters

New England Printing House Craftsmen

Editorial

Engravers and Electrotypers

The Franklin Bookstore began in 1996 by Robert & Ruth Lynn in Humboldt, Tennessee. Retiring from the Navy and a business career and always a history buff, Robert and Ruth opened the business of selling and dealing with rare books, magazines and newspapers. Many items were acquired from other rare books dealers from across the country. The Franklin Bookstore continues with his offspring mindful to keep the high ethical business examples that Dad established. We feel honored to be associated with such a virtual history of the printed word, inherently beautiful and fascinating artifacts of our cultural past. Every item we offer is guaranteed to be absolutely genuine and as described. A large part of the inventory is periodicals that date from the Revolutionary War to World War II and into the 21 century.
